Subject: DR drill recap for eng sync — cron-to-Brookline migration

Team: last week's disaster-recovery drill exercised the cron jobs we've moved to the Brookline workflow engine. Failover worked; two legacy jobs stalled and were re-run manually. Action item: finish migrating the remaining nightly jobs. If the scheduler vault locks during the next drill, use the recovery passphrase noted below.

recovery phrase for bajeg-kawip: fraox-fenath-noveth

Subject: Evacuation-Chair Store — Access Details

Hello and welcome to Fennwick Grove House. The evacuation-chair store is located behind the grey door beside Stairwell B on every even-numbered floor. Please familiarise yourself with its location during your first week, as fire wardens may ask you to assist. To open the store during a drill or emergency, use the code below.

staff pass of badup-kawig = bdg-TYN-3

# Fernhatch queue-depth autoscaler.
# Scales workers on backlog, not CPU. Support: if customers report
# slow jobs, check backlog first; scaling lags by one eval cycle by
# design to avoid flapping. Do not edit values without an approved
# change ticket. Current tuning constants are below.

constants for kaduf-tafop:
QUOTAS = {
    "holwyn": 877,
    "pelox": 887,
    "zorath": 371,
    "ralir": 836,
    "juldor": 266,
}

Handover for the eng sync: the Ridgeline diff viewer now streams chunks for files over 200 MB instead of loading them whole, which fixed the browser crashes. Remaining work: syntax highlighting degrades on streamed chunks, and the word-level diff is disabled past 50 MB. Tests are in the streaming suite. Ongoing ownership transfers to the engineer below.

account owner for tafog-tajeg: Holix Frador

## Break-Glass Access — Ledgerfall Conversion Service

If the nightly reconciliation on Ledgerfall shows drift greater than 0.5 basis points, the cause is almost always accumulated rounding error in the minor-unit conversion path, not fraud. Do not restart the converter mid-batch; this compounds the drift. Instead, invoke break-glass access to freeze the rate table, re-run the batch with banker's rounding forced on, and file an incident note. Break-glass entry requires the emergency passphrase, which is recorded directly below this paragraph.

strongbox words: drudor-tamdor-aldius-eliir-holir-praox-casax-norax-norael-zormir-weniel-beldor-casix